Defaulting can damage your credit report and drop your credit score significantly. Making timely payments account for a massive chunk of your accounts, thus defaulting can impact you. Defaulting may drop your credit rating further, and it may be worse if it’s low. If some unprecedented situation comes your way, making late payments can be clear. If you had a hitch, then your loan issuer or credit card company might give you the window to stabilize. While this provision is most common, defaulting continuously could change your financial wellness. The national law states that overdue payments would only be reported if they’re 30 days late. Going past this window could affect your ability to get additional loans from potential lenders. Continuous delinquencies would make lenders perceive you as a high-risk borrower. In a nutshell, keeping great fiscal habits and making timely payments will work to your leverage.
Your credit rating is a credit snapshot by which lenders use to judge your creditworthiness. Various loan issuers utilize customer-specific models to look at their customers’ credit reports. Besides, they use this model because different credit card companies have different credit score models. When you’ve got poor credit, loan issuers will not approve your program. In rare cases, your program might be successful, but you’ll pay high-interest prices and fees. It’s crucial to see your finances to prevent damaging your credit score and report. One of the methods for monitoring your finances, assessing your credit score regularly would assist you. The 3 information centers provide a free credit report to consumers each year. According to the FCRA, you can dispute any unwanted element in your credit report. The credit reporting agency is obligated to delete a disputed thing that is found to be illegitimate. The 3 data centers — Experian, Equifax, and TransUnion — are more prone to making mistakes in reports. According to the FCRA, at least 20% of US taxpayers have mistaken in their credit reports. Everyone makes bill payments — from loans to credit cards and lines of credit. If you don’t complete the payments on time, lenders will make efforts to collect their money. Also called collections, the efforts made by creditors to collect their dues may influence your report. Based on FICO, unpaid collections would affect you more than paid collections. When one of your accounts gets regained by bureaus, your score drops predicated on some factors. If you’ve got a high score, then you’ll lose more points than somebody with few points, and also the converse is true. Remember that creditors report each missed payment as”late payment” to the bureaus. On the other hand, failure to pay the penalties would make a collection agency come for their money. As soon as an account is reported a collection, you will immediately experience a plummet in your own score. To prevent collections, you ought to be timely payments and keep good financial habits.
